Documentation
¶
Index ¶
- type StandardTableInsertionContainer
- func (ic *StandardTableInsertionContainer) GetTableMetadata() tablemetadata.ExtendedTableMetadata
- func (ic *StandardTableInsertionContainer) GetTableTxnCounters() (string, internaldto.TxnControlCounters)
- func (ic *StandardTableInsertionContainer) IsCountersSet() bool
- func (ic *StandardTableInsertionContainer) SetTableTxnCounters(tableName string, tcc internaldto.TxnControlCounters) error
- type TableInsertionContainer
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type StandardTableInsertionContainer ¶
type StandardTableInsertionContainer struct {
// contains filtered or unexported fields
}
func (*StandardTableInsertionContainer) GetTableMetadata ¶
func (ic *StandardTableInsertionContainer) GetTableMetadata() tablemetadata.ExtendedTableMetadata
func (*StandardTableInsertionContainer) GetTableTxnCounters ¶
func (ic *StandardTableInsertionContainer) GetTableTxnCounters() (string, internaldto.TxnControlCounters)
func (*StandardTableInsertionContainer) IsCountersSet ¶
func (ic *StandardTableInsertionContainer) IsCountersSet() bool
func (*StandardTableInsertionContainer) SetTableTxnCounters ¶
func (ic *StandardTableInsertionContainer) SetTableTxnCounters( tableName string, tcc internaldto.TxnControlCounters, ) error
type TableInsertionContainer ¶
type TableInsertionContainer interface { GetTableMetadata() tablemetadata.ExtendedTableMetadata IsCountersSet() bool SetTableTxnCounters(string, internaldto.TxnControlCounters) error GetTableTxnCounters() (string, internaldto.TxnControlCounters) }
func NewTableInsertionContainer ¶
func NewTableInsertionContainer( tm tablemetadata.ExtendedTableMetadata, sqlEngine sqlengine.SQLEngine, txnCtrMgr txncounter.Manager, ) (TableInsertionContainer, error)
Click to show internal directories.
Click to hide internal directories.